Airports in Milan
Milano Malpensa Airport (MXP)
Milano Malpensa Airport (MXP) is around 48 kilometres from central Milan. With your own car rental or if you're catching a cab, the drive is about 45 minutes.
It takes roughly 53 minutes when travelling by public transport.

Orio al Serio International Airport (BGY)
Orio al Serio International Airport (BGY) is about 64 kilometres from central Milan. Once you've hopped off your flight from Paphos International Airport to Milan, it'll take you around 58 minutes to reach the heart of the city in a cab or ride-share.
The journey will take approximately 2 hours and 18 minutes on public transport.

Best time to go to Milan
July is the most popular month for flights from Paphos International Airport to Milan. To skip the crowds, head to Milan in February when it's quieter.
The warmest month in Milan is July, with temperatures ranging between 16ºC and 35ºC. Lock in your flights from Paphos International Airport to Milan in this month if this is the type of weather you enjoy.
If you like cooler conditions, lock in a cheap flight from PFO to Milan in January when temperatures average between -1ºC and 9ºC.
